The phrase 'hmu to be in a private story' implies that if you want to be featured or included in a private story, then reach out or message the person. It's a casual way of extending an opportunity or invitation.
Well, 'hmu' is an abbreviation for 'hit me up'. When a girl posts this on her story, she's basically sending out an open invitation. It could be for various reasons. She might be bored and want some company. Or perhaps she has something interesting to share and is waiting for someone to reach out so she can start a conversation.

Basically, a private snap story is like a secret or limited-access post. You can control who gets to see it, and it's a way to share stuff with only specific friends or a custom list you set up. It gives you more privacy and control over who views your snaps.
